    Edit Photo Details The End of Summer   #yellowjackets #hummingbirdfeeder
    Most likely, their queen has died and the larvae have lost their ability to produce the sugar these workers require. The hummingbirds have been gone for about a week now, but I left my feeders up for any stragglers who might be passing through on their migration and so these little ladies will have a place to dine until the frost comes.
